Linux kernel futex.c的bug致使JVM不可用

JVM死鎖致使線程不可用,而後會瞬間起N個線程,固然也是不可用的,由於須要的對象死鎖,而後耗盡文件句柄致使外部TCP沒法建議拒絕服務,jstack以後就會恢復。html 解決辦法:替換中間件類庫 ,好比httpclient的。linux 緣由大體是:git 某個switch分支缺乏memory barrier的正確處理,致使外部應用如JVM的lock被錯誤鎖住;通常jstack連後就恢復。gith
相關文章
相關標籤/搜索